1) Foundations of Satellite Communication

I. What is Satellite Communication?
β’ Communication between earth stations via a satellite repeater in orbit.
β’ Overcomes distance, geography and terrestrial infrastructure limits.
β’ Enables broadcast, broadband, navigation, imaging and IoT.
II. A Brief History
β’ 1945 β Arthur C. Clarke proposes the geostationary concept.
β’ 1957 β Sputnik 1 launches.
β’ 1962 β Telstar 1 relays TV across the Atlantic.
β’ 1965 β Intelsat I (Early Bird) β first commercial GEO satellite.
III. The Three Segments
β’ Space segment β the satellite and its payload.
β’ Ground segment β earth stations, gateways, control centres.
β’ User segment β terminals (VSAT, mobile, handsets).
IV. Why Satellites?
β’ Wide area coverage from a single point.
β’ Rapid deployment in emergency and remote areas.
β’ Broadcast to unlimited receivers at no extra cost.
V. Key Applications
β’ Broadcast TV.
β’ Broadband access.
β’ Navigation (GNSS).
β’ Earth observation, weather, defence.
β’ IoT / M2M in remote areas.
VI. Key Performance Figures
β’ GEO latency round-trip ~ 480 ms.
β’ LEO latency round-trip ~ 10β40 ms.
β’ Satellite lifetime 5β15 years.
β’ HTS throughput 100 Gbps β 1 Tbps per satellite.
